Dampierre, Jacques de. Les publications officielles des pouvoirs publics: étude critique et administrative. Paris: Picard, 1942.
LSF Xo11 942d
"Contains a detailed historical description of the official publications of France. Those of a few of the major countries of the world--e.g., United States, Great Britain, the Netherlands, Italy, and Germany--are briefly noted." (Sheehy AG107)

France. Journal officiel de la République Française. Paris, 1870- .
Searching in Orbis and the card catalogue under this heading yields records for the sub-parts of this publication.
"Preceded by: Gazette nationale, ou Moniteur universel, 1789-1810; Moniteur universel, journal officiel, 1811-1868; Journal officiel de l'Empire Francais, 1869- 4 sept.1870. From 1881, in several parts, the main ones being: (1) Lois et decrets; (2) Debats Parlementaires: (a) Senat, and (b) Assemblee Nationale; (3) Documents administratifs; (4) Impressions; (5) Avis et rapports du Conseil Economique et Sociale. . . . Appears daily except Mondays and holidays; contains texts of national laws and decrees, important administrative orders and proclamations, and parliamentary debates and committee reports. Indexes (Tables) published annually." (Sheehy AG108)
For more complete information see Westfall, French official publications.

Réimpression du Journal officiel de la République française sous la Commune. Paris: Ressouvenances, 1995-1996. 3 v.
SML Stacks DC317 +J622
SML Stacks Bo77 050
Facsimile edition of the 1871 reprint published in Paris by Bunel. Originally published daily during the spring of 1871 by the government press under the Commune of the revolutionary government, continuing the form and numbering of the original Journal officiel de la République française, issued by the Assembleé nationale from 1869-1880.
This publication was the organ of the Comité central of the Garde nationale. It took the place in Paris of the Journal officiel de la République française (see above), which during the Commune was published in Versailles.

Westfall, Gloria. French official publications. Oxford; New York: Pergamon Press, 1980.
SML Reference Z2169 W47 1980 (LC)
"Offers a survey of French official publishing, with discussion of official publications and their issuing bodies and the problems of bibliographic control, dissemination, and acquisition of French government documents. Attention is given to the publishing history of various series and to available guides, indexes and bibliographies. Devotes a separate chapter to the Journal officiel. Indexed." (Sheehy AG109)
